小编o0'*_*0'.的帖子

用...打开一个gmail地址?OAuth的?

我很困惑.

我能够使用LightOpenID使openid登录有点工作.

我所做的就是openid_identity" https://www.google.com/accounts/o8/id?id=xxx".非常令人失望:我也希望得到这个电子邮件地址.

我需要登录(这是openid所做的)知道用户用来登录的谷歌帐户的电子邮件地址.

有功能,$openid->getAttributes()但我得到的只是一个空数组:我猜谷歌不会给我任何其他东西openid_identity.

所以我我应该用OAuth,对吧?我对此毫无头绪.我只发现了可怕的和困惑的文件,要么假装解释一切(我的意思是一切),或者不解释任何东西 .

是的,当然我已经尝试查看之前的帖子,就像我在google上搜索一样.请再读一遍上一段.

php openid oauth lightopenid

5
推荐指数
2
解决办法
2956
查看次数

更改音乐文件余额

有没有办法更改音乐文件Balance?例如我想只从左扬声器播放声音(默认我的声音文件在两个扬声器中播放)

iphone xcode avaudioplayer ios4

5
推荐指数
2
解决办法
439
查看次数

Bash:不是绝对的脚本#!翻译吗?

是否有可能对脚本说不是在绝对位置搜索解释器,而是在他的路径中?

例如,#!/usr/bin/php如果用户在其他地方安装了php ,则写入将失败.

#!php当然,写作并不会自动起作用,而且我找不到任何关于它的信息,他们只是将这种方法视为"方式"来做到这一点.

那么,是否有标准的简单语法来说"在路径中的任何地方搜索它"?

bash interpreter

5
推荐指数
1
解决办法
562
查看次数

如何使用CSS强制固定字符宽度为任何字形,包括奥术Unicode?

我怀疑这不可能做到,但我要求确定一下.

我想在a中强制使用<span>一个特定的字符widthheight:1em.

理想情况下,如果角色尚未固定宽度,则角色将被拉伸至1em.

这必须支持任何字符,包括罕见的Unicode字形,所以我不能只将字体设置为Courier.

最后,这应该只用CSS完成,并且简单轻便.例如复杂的解决方案,其包括div内的table含有一个像素映像(只显示这些单个字符)是确定.

我不记得任何这样做的财产,谷歌的尝试刚刚返回了很多"固定宽度布局",而没有关于单个字符.

如果没有简单的解决方案,但有一个复杂的解决方案,我将不会使用它,但无论如何我都很想听.

css character fixed-width

5
推荐指数
1
解决办法
1649
查看次数

从.cpp/.c自动生成.h

是否有命令行工具从.cpp或.c自动生成.h?

这似乎是一个非常明显的事情,我不知道为什么它从来没有在我之前恍然大悟...

当然,在.h中应该有更多的东西,而不仅仅是函数原型,所以这个工具可能是非平凡的.或者可能是微不足道的,要求你包括两个.h:生成的和自定义的.h.

无论如何,我宁愿避免重新发明轮子,这就是我要问它是否已经存在的原因.

automation header-files

5
推荐指数
1
解决办法
782
查看次数

hg没有使用自定义键连接到bitbucket

在我的电脑上我有

的.ssh /配置:

Host bitbucket
    HostName bitbucket.org
    User hg
    IdentityFile ~/.ssh/id_rsa_pwd  
Run Code Online (Sandbox Code Playgroud)

.hg/hgrc

[paths]
default = ssh://hg@bitbucket.org/lohoris/varlibs
Run Code Online (Sandbox Code Playgroud)

(运行OSX 10.6)

我在debian服务器上有完全相同的文件,但是"尝试"shell登录同时适用于:

PTY allocation request failed on channel 0
conq: logged in as lohoris.

                           You can use git or hg to connect to Bitbucket. Shell access is disabled.
                                                                                                   Connection to bitbucket.org closed.
Run Code Online (Sandbox Code Playgroud)

mercurial连接仅适用于我的计算机,而从服务器拒绝合作:

lohoris@office:~/www/varlibs$ hg pull
remote: Permission denied (publickey).
abort: no suitable response from remote hg!
Run Code Online (Sandbox Code Playgroud)

这是当密钥错误时得到的相同消息,当然只有它没有错(正如我所说,尝试一个ssh bitbucket 确实有效).

有可能用错了钥匙,因为它甚至没有试图问我的密码,但我无法捉摸为什么.

mercurial bitbucket ssh-keys

5
推荐指数
2
解决办法
3712
查看次数

是否有CSS / HTML属性/属性可以交换表的行和列?

是否存在语义CSS或HTML属性/属性来显示table行和列交换的?

换句话说,我想以一种方式编写代码,但是有些东西会用列翻转行,反之亦然。

环顾四周,我只找到了交换它们的JavaScript方法,但就我而言,这不是我想要的。(如果没有CSS / HTML解决方案,那么我宁愿重构代码。)

html css html-table

5
推荐指数
1
解决办法
6611
查看次数

"可能会失去精确度"是Java疯了还是我错过了什么?

当没有AFAIK时,我会出现"精度损失"错误.

这是一个实例变量:

byte move=0;
Run Code Online (Sandbox Code Playgroud)

这发生在这个类的方法中:

this.move=(this.move<<4)|(byte)(Guy.moven.indexOf("left")&0xF);
Run Code Online (Sandbox Code Playgroud)

move是一个字节,move仍然是一个字节,其余的被转换为一个字节.

我收到此错误:

[javac] /Users/looris/Sviluppo/dumdedum/client/src/net/looris/android/toutry/Guy.java:245: possible loss of precision
[javac] found   : int
[javac] required: byte
[javac]             this.move=(this.move<<4)|(byte)(Guy.moven.indexOf("left")&0xF);
[javac]                                         ^
Run Code Online (Sandbox Code Playgroud)

我尝试了很多变化,但我仍然得到同样的错误.

我现在无能为力.

java precision casting

4
推荐指数
3
解决办法
6928
查看次数

如何将javascript变量分配给php变量?没有提交表格

嗨朋友们可以告诉我如何将javascript变量分配给php变量?我实际上是通过javascript获取一个值,我希望将javascript值分配给php变量.没有提交表格.

javascript php variables ajax

4
推荐指数
1
解决办法
6995
查看次数

hg:合并单个变更集而不是整个树

假设我有匿名分支AA和BB.

在AA分支中有一个变更集CC,我想将其合并到BB中,而不会引入所有父母.

这样做会有效:

hg diff -c CC >>CC.diff
patch -p1 <CC.diff
Run Code Online (Sandbox Code Playgroud)

但是,我会丢失与CC相同的变更集的信息,我只是创建一个新的,恰好做同样的事情.

有更多的存储库友好的方式去吗?

merge mercurial

3
推荐指数
1
解决办法
962
查看次数